Carex platyphylla

Silver sedge or blue satin sedge

A spectacular new clump-forming sedge with powder blue leaves up to an inch or more wide. Spreads slowly to form a wonderfully textured groundcover in moist or average soil. Tolerates dry shade once established. An early spring haircut makes room for clean new growth. Great for deciduous shade.


Height

8-12 Inches

Spread

12-18 Inches

USDA Hardiness Zone 4-8

Growing and Maintenance Tips

Grow in shade or part shade in average to dry soil with good drainage. Water well on planting and regularly until established. Trim in late winter.
